I personally think this article is easy to understand and worthy of recommendation.
XML, as a common structured language in the world, is becoming more and more popular, with various development platforms (such as Microsoft studio series, Oracle series, and inprise Borland series) XML development is also supported as one of the promotion slogans. Because XML was
transfer data, XML is popular because the XML language is not related to any programming language, XML can be used in PHP, Java,. NET any programming language.15.2.1 writing an XML configuration fileXML is written with some rules in it:1) The suffix name of the
Xml
As Microsoft and Sun have entered their third year of legal action for Java, Windows Programmers wonder: Is Java so important?More than three years ago, Sun sued Microsoft for not paying Java licensing time, and Microsoft was developing its own Java version, based on the
Generally, when we mention XML, most problems will be resolved in XML and XML structures. In this field of technology, W3C proposed Dom and sax specifications to parse data. Sun provides Java XML pack, while Apache releases xerces and xalan. However, there is almost no focus
[Java project practice] dom4j parses xml files, connects to the Oracle database, and dom4joracleIntroduction
Dom4j is an open source XML parsing package produced by dom4j.org. This sentence is too official. Let's take a look at the official explanation. For example:
Dom4j is an easy-to-use, open-source library for parsing
Java Jaxb JavaBean and XML Conversion
1. Jaxb-Java Arcitecture for XML Binding
It is a standard in the industry and a technology that can generate Java classes based on XML Schema.
Jaxb2.0 is a component of Jdk1.6. The conversion
XPath is a language used to search for information in XML documents. The following describes how to parse xml using xpath and dom4j in java. for details, refer to the following four methods for parsing XML files.
There are four classic methods to parse XML files. There are
XML, as a common structured language in the world, is becoming more and more popular, with various development platforms (such as Microsoft studio series, Oracle series, and inprise Borland series) XML development is also supported as one of the promotion slogans. Because XML was introduced earlier in e-government development, I have tasted a lot of sweetness and
xml| generate XML in general, as soon as we mention XML, most of the problems are focused on parsing XML and XML structures. In this type of technology, the world's Business consortium proposes DOM and sax specifications to parse data, Sun provides
As we all know, there are more and more ways to parse XML, but there are four main approaches: DOM, SAX, Jdom, and dom4j
The following first gives the jar package download addresses for these four methods
DOM: It's all in the Java JDK now, in the Xml-apis.jar bag.
Introduction and analysis of advantages and disadvantages
1. DOM (Document Object Model)
DOM is t
1. What is jaxb?Java architecture for XML binding (jaxb) is an industry standard and a technology that can generate Java classes based on XML schema. In this process, jaxb also provides a way to reverse generate a Java object tree for the
Since programming, it seems that in addition to the VB period, the. NET and Java periods have a crucial relationship with XML .. In net, both C/S and B/S are at least related to a *. config file. The essence is the XML file. In the Java era, the Web. xml file cannot be ignor
In data migration, a core process of migration is to parse and update local xml files. This operation can be completed simply by using java APIs. In javax. xml. the parsers package provides classes for processing xml files. With these classes, we can read xml files into the
different processing methods for different projects.
5.org. xml. Sax. helpers. defaulthandler Class Method
Project
Solution
Document start
Startdocument ()
Startelement ()
"Tony Blair"
Characters ()
Endelement ()
Document ended
Enddocument ()
6. Example of extracting XML document content by using Sax
Package COM. shengsiyuan.
This article briefly describes the concept and internal logic structure of DOM, which describes the Java implementation process of DOM document manipulation and XML file conversion.
1.DOM Introduction
Currently, the consortium has introduced the specification DOM level 2 on November 13, 2000. The Document Object Model (DOM) is a programming interface specification for HTML and
four ways to parse Java XMLhttp://developer.51cto.com 2009-03-31 13:12 cnlw1985 javaeye I want to comment () XML is now a general-purpose data interchange format, and platform independence makes it necessary to use XML in many contexts. This article describes in detail four ways to parse XML in
the XML document, the DOM tree mechanism can be used to achieve random access. Therefore, Dom analyzer is also widely used.
JDOM:
JDOM is a pure Java API for processing XML. To use a specific class instead of an interface, you only need to input one or two yuan to generate instances of most node types. It is currently an excellent
. Although these methods may provide some benefits, they will become impractical for the following two reasons: first, they require developers to spend time learning a query language that cannot be used in other cases. Second, they are not robust enough to handle inevitable simple changes to the target Web page.
In this article, we will discuss a web-based data mining method developed using standard web technologies-HTML, XML, and
There are four types of parsing xml files in java. DOM, SAX, DOM4J, and JDOM. In my first article, I will introduce how to use Jdom to parse XML. I think one of these four learning methods is enough. The other three parsing ideas are not much different. In addition, you can query the advantages and disadvantages of these four introductions online. The following i
Generate cleaner, custom Java code from XML schemas
The XML Schema Definition generation code is widely used for various types of XML data interchange, including WEB services. Most data-binding tools organize the generated code in strict accordance with patterns-even according to patterns that may not be relevant to t
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.